Given the below problem:

Show that L = {<r> | r is a regular expression describing a language such that every string is of even length} is decidable.

Can we prove it this way:

Since languge of this problem is a regular language because it is described by a regular expression. And regular langugae is subset of decidable language (or contained in decidable languages) so L is also decidable.
